Stress Urinary System Incontinence (sui)
Tension urinary incontinence happens when specific muscular tissues and other tissues linked to urinating deteriorate. These include the muscular tissues that sustain the urethra, called the pelvic flooring muscles, and the muscular tissues that regulate the release of pee, called the urinary system sphincter. When an individual coughings or jumps, their pelvic flooring muscles and sphincter keep their muscle tone, maintaining the pee in the bladder until they prepare to use the restroom. Your opportunities of creating UI and other diseases, such as diabetes mellitus, are higher if you're obese or have excessive weight. Dropping weight can assist you have less leakages, and staying clear of weight gain might avoid UI. Your doctor or registered nurse may ask you to keep a diary for 2 to 3 days to track when you empty your bladder or leakage pee. The journal might assist your medical professional or registered nurse see patterns in the incontinence that provide ideas about the feasible cause and therapies that could work for you. Females have special health occasions, such as pregnancy, giving birth, and menopause, that might affect the urinary tract and the bordering muscle mass. The pelvic flooring muscle mass that sustain the bladder, urethra, womb (womb), and bowels may come to be weak or harmed. When the muscle mass that support the urinary system are weak, the muscular tissues in the urinary system system must work more challenging to hold pee until you prepare to urinate. This additional anxiety or pressure on the bladder and urethra can trigger urinary incontinence or leak.
